  1. Death Note Relight 1: Visions of a God, alternatively Death Note: Rewrite ~The Visualizing God~ (DEATH NOTE リライト ~幻視する神~, Death Note: Riraito ~Genshisuru Kami~), is an animated feature-length film condensing part of the Death Note anime series.

  5. Death Note: Rewrite is a recut version of the Death Note anime series, comprising two movies. The first film, titled Death Note: Rewrite Genshi Suru Kami or Death Note: Relight Visions of a God, condenses the events of the series' first half.

  6. Jun 23, 2009 · A TV movie that re-cuts the first 26 episodes of the anime series Death Note, seen from Ryuk's perspective. It follows Light, a genius student who uses a supernatural notebook to kill criminals, and L, a detective who tries to catch him.
